When is A Charlie Brown Christmas on TV 2016?

In 2016, A Charlie Brown Christmas  will air Thursday, Dec. 1, at 8pm ET on ABC and Thursday, Dec. 22, at 8pm ET on ABC. (Description below from ABC) In the digitally remastered 1965 special A Charlie Brown Christmas, Charlie Brown complains about the overwhelming materialism that he sees everywhere during the Christmas season. Lucy suggests that he become director of the school Christmas pageant, and Charlie Brown accepts, but it proves to be a frustrating struggle. 2016 Holiday Programming Guide

The holidays are here — and so is Jingle Guide, your comprehensive source for holiday movies, series and specials on TV this month. So pour yourself a glass of eggnog and enjoy some great TV programming with friends and family. The ol’ holiday standbys are on, of course. It’s a Wonderful Life airs on NBC Dec. 3 and 24, and TBS and TNT are airing the 1983 classic A Christmas Story for 24 hours starting the evening of Dec. 24.
